The global materials science and precision engineering industries are experiencing a significant transition focused on miniaturization, design flexibility, and structural efficiency. As manufacturers seek to integrate complex magnetic shapes into increasingly compact devices, traditional sintered magnets often face limitations in geometry and brittleness. At the center of this industrial evolution, the Plastic Bonded Magnet Market is generating substantial commercial value. Plastic bonded magnets, typically comprised of magnetic powders—such as ferrite, NdFeB, or SmCo—combined with thermoplastic or thermoset polymer binders, offer a unique combination of high magnetic performance and the processing versatility of plastics. These materials enable the production of intricate, net-shape components through injection molding or compression molding, allowing for tighter tolerances and the integration of magnetic parts directly onto shafts or housings.

Key Market Growth Drivers
The reliable upward trajectory of the global plastic bonded magnet industry is sustained by several critical, structural market drivers:
-
Rising Demand for Miniaturization in Consumer Electronics: The primary commercial driver for the market is the continuous push to make smartphones, laptops, and wearable devices thinner and lighter. Plastic bonded magnets allow for the creation of incredibly small, complex shapes that fit into tight spaces without sacrificing magnetic stability.
-
Escalating Automotive Sensor and Motor Requirements: Modern vehicles, particularly Electric Vehicles (EVs), utilize dozens of magnetic sensors and small motors for everything from anti-lock braking systems (ABS) to seat adjustments. The high impact resistance and design flexibility of bonded magnets make them ideal for these high-vibration environments.
-
Significant Reductions in Assembly Costs and Process Complexity: By utilizing injection molding, manufacturers can produce a finished magnetic part that requires no additional machining. This "net-shape" production slashes secondary finishing costs and allows for the over-molding of magnets directly onto other components, streamlining the entire assembly process.
-
Growing Utility in Medical Technology and Robotics: High-precision actuators in robotic surgical arms and diagnostic imaging equipment require magnets with exact tolerances and stable performance. Plastic bonded magnets provide the consistency and intricate geometries necessary for these life-saving technologies.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. What are the main advantages of plastic bonded magnets over sintered magnets?
Plastic bonded magnets offer significantly greater design flexibility, allowing for the creation of complex shapes and multi-pole orientations that are difficult or impossible for sintered magnets. They are also less brittle, offer better impact resistance, and can be produced to net-shape specifications, which eliminates the need for expensive secondary machining.

3. Which industries are the primary consumers of plastic bonded magnets?
The primary consumers include the automotive industry (for sensors and small motors), consumer electronics (for speakers and compact devices), medical technology (for diagnostic and surgical tools), and industrial automation (for robotics and high-precision actuators).
4. Can plastic bonded magnets be recycled?
Yes, because they utilize a polymer binder, they are generally easier to re-process than sintered magnets. Advancements in chemical and mechanical recycling are allowing manufacturers to recover both the polymer and the expensive magnetic powders to create a more circular supply chain.
